Organic Search

One thing to focus on when developing your SEO strategy is organic search. This drives traffic to your site and increases user engagement, ultimately leading customers to purchase. By optimizing your organic search strategy, your business will continue to rank and reach customers with relevant searches. 

 

The best way to optimize your organic search for future success is to develop an in-depth understanding of your target audience’s interests, needs, questions, and concerns. To do this, you will need to assess user behavior (with the help of data analytics) to see how users are interacting with your site’s landing pages, content, and products. This will allow you to understand what exactly your customers are looking for, what on your site has met their needs in the past, and how they have engaged with your brand.

 

Then, once you have gained a better understanding of what your customers are searching for, you can use this information to develop your organic search strategy (in terms of content and keywords). Marketing customers based on their shared interests and values will support your organic search rankings in the long run.

Keywords

To help your brand continue to rank in the long run, it’s important that your keywords will be relevant to users’ searches. To ensure this, generate niche keywords that are relevant to your brand, target audience, and content. In this case, long-tail keywords are your best bet. 

 

While short-tail keywords have a high search volume, they are much more competitive. So, if you use exclusively short-tail keywords, your content will get lost among a sea of competitors. Try to generate keywords that are specific but will still reach audiences. To do this, test which keywords perform best and find what works.

 

Once you have strong and relevant keywords in place, this will help your content and your site rankings continue to perform in the future.
